2005 Peugeot 107 vs. 2011 Seat Ibiza
To start off, 2011 Seat Ibiza is newer by 6 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 2005 Peugeot 107.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 2005 Peugeot 107 would be higher. At 1,398 cc (4 cylinders), 2005 Peugeot 107 is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2011 Seat Ibiza (85 HP) has 32 more horse power than 2005 Peugeot 107. (53 HP) In normal driving conditions, 2011 Seat Ibiza should accelerate faster than 2005 Peugeot 107.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2011 Seat Ibiza weights approximately 148 kg more than 2005 Peugeot 107.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Both vehicles are front wheel drive (FWD). Which offers better traction when its slippery than rear wheel drive vehicles.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2005 Peugeot 107 (132 Nm @ 1750 RPM) has 1 more torque (in Nm) than 2011 Seat Ibiza. (131 Nm @ 3800 RPM). This means 2005 Peugeot 107 will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 2011 Seat Ibiza.
